GeneralRegular Un-Install // Re-Install Pin
C-P-User-36-Nov-15 9:02
C-P-User-36-Nov-15 9:02 
One of the web browsers on my computer (forget which one) is so badly infected with some sort of malware that it is absolutely unusable. I just don't open it any more.

Whether Firefox, Chrome, or IE (or whatever) it appears that it somehow magically picks up malware within 72 hours of operation. It doesn't matter if I hit any website or not.

The thought just hit me: if I could somehow do a complete un-install, then download a good copy from a place where I have confidence in the installation copy, such as...
  • The real site from the real guys who wrote the code
  • My own CD-Rom (which is not a R/W or whatever)
  • A thumb drive with a R/W switch
  • Whatever, you get the idea
...and then have some sort of facility like Ninite install the exact same (but just deleted) app again, I could have a system where I might be able to accommodate the less competent website designers who can't write standard code.

(Then again, do I want to accommodate people of such competency ? Separate topic)

What I'm thinking is something like Ninite, but which deletes and wipes away the existing app before it installs the new one.

Next incantation: The process is automated for 5, 10, or 15 different apps which are prone to pick up malware. The automated process starts before lunch and you come back with a fresh machine.

Nice idea: I wake up, start this process, then go take a shower.

Me and my machine, starting off the day; both fresh and clean.

I would be surprised if I'm the first one to have this idea.

Now if I could just figure out the wording to describe it for a web search.
